Pacer Developed Markets International Cash Cows 100 ETF (ICOW) and Schwab Fundamental International Large Company Index ETF (FNDF) belong to the same industry segment: DM Large & Mid Cap. ICOW's top 3 sector exposures are Industrials, Consumer Non-Cyclicals and Energy. In contrast, FNDF's top sector exposures are Finance, Energy and Industrials. ICOW is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.65%, versus 0.25% for FNDF. ICOW is up 16.78% year-to-date (YTD) with +$191M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about ICOW and FNDF

How have the ICOW and FNDF ETFs performed in 2026?

As of September 17, 2026, ICOW is up 16.78% year-to-date (YTD), while FNDF has returned 22.69%. That puts FNDF better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: ICOW or FNDF?

Year-to-date, the ICOW ETF saw +$191M in flows, compared to +$2.68B for FNDF.

Which ETF is more volatile: ICOW or FNDF?

Over the past year, ICOW had a volatility of 12.41%, while FNDF experienced 14.15%.

Which ETF is bigger: ICOW or FNDF?

As of September 17, 2026, ICOW holds $1.81 B in assets under management (AUM), while FNDF manages $26.69 B.

What sectors do the ICOW and FNDF ETFs invest in?

ICOW leans toward sectors like Industrials, Consumer Non-Cyclicals and Energy. Meanwhile, FNDF focuses on Finance, Energy and Industrials.

What are the top holdings of the ICOW ETF and FNDF ETF?

ICOW top holdings include Takeda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d., KDDI Corp. and Deutsche Post AG. FNDF holds in its top three: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d., Shell Plc and TotalEnergies SE.

Which ETF is more diversified: ICOW or FNDF?

ICOW holds 96 securities with 30.56% of its assets in the top 15. FNDF has 876 securities and a top 15 weight of 18.53%.
